Abstract :
Computer science as a pedagogical discipline continues to advance rapidly, and this advance necessitates frequent revision of the curriculum. One of the fundamental changes in computer science is the realization that the context and impact of new technologies need to be taken into account in its design, partly because of the ethical implications of its use, and partly because understanding the consequences of use helps to inform and improve the design. Project ImpactCS was funded by the National Science Foundation in 1994 with the goal to define the conceptual framework, core content, and pedagogical objectives for integrating social impact and ethics into the computer science curriculum
